1. Begin with a Realistic Budget Plan

Define your budget early—it will act as your foundation throughout the search. Carefully factor in:

  • Total down payment capacity
  • Loan eligibility and EMI range
  • Cost of registration, interiors, GST, and society charges

Clarify whether you’re buying for personal use or for rental yield generation. That choice will influence your target location and project type.

2. Choose the Right Location Based on Lifestyle & Infrastructure

Each Bangalore locality offers a distinct advantage. In 2025, some areas are gaining prominence due to metro expansions and connectivity upgrades:

  • Whitefield & Sarjapur Road – Ideal for tech employees with nearby SEZs and international schools
  • Electronic City – Affordable for mid-income buyers; close to major employers
  • Hebbal & Yelahanka – Strategic for airport access and northern growth zones
  • Kanakapura Road & Mysore Road – Serene environments with good metro access
  • Devanahalli & Shettigere Road – Emerging hotspots near KIADB Aerospace Park, with booming demand

4. Verify All Legal Documentation

Before signing any documents, verify the project’s legal framework. Ensure the builder provides:

  • Sale deed and title deed
  • Sanctioned plans and legal clearances
  • Occupancy Certificate (OC) and RERA registration
  • Approved bank loans for easier financing

5. Real Estate Basics: Carpet Area vs Super Built-up Area

Many buyers overlook the difference between listed and usable space. Know the terms:

  • Carpet Area – Actual livable area
  • Super Built-up Area – Includes the unit plus shared spaces like lobbies and corridors.

In a 2 BHK with 1,200 sq. ft. super built-up area, the actual carpet area may be just 800–850 sq. ft. Always check this ratio before making a decision

6. Visit the Property and Evaluate Amenities

Physically inspecting the site provides insights that brochures cannot. Look for:

  • Build quality, flooring, plumbing, door frames
  • Light, ventilation, and view from balconies
  • Shared features—clubhouse, gym, parking, power backup
